Description

A delightful upgraded end of terrace family home with on-site garage. Conveniently located on the popular Newbiggin Road, this lovely traditional terrace house offers a wonderful blend of modern and traditional, retaining many attractive period features and boasting high ceilings.

Inside the home, provides well proportioned accommodation, briefly comprising: an inviting and welcoming entrance hall with period wall panelling and access into two separate reception rooms. The living room is located at the front and has an imposing bay window and has been freshly decorated with a tasteful colour pallette and new carpets. The dining room is located to the rear, it benefits from two useful storage cupboards and provides onward access into the kitchen. Upgraded in recent years, the kitchen is well fitted with a modern tasteful range of units and integrated appliances. The bathroom completes the ground floor accommodation.

The lovely return split staircase is a wonderful feature and takes you to the upper floor level where you find three decent sized bedrooms and further storage.

The home has its own front garden with attractive planting which provides a degree of privacy. To the rear there is an enclosed yard with direct access into the single garage - power and lighting

FREEHOLD. Double glazing and gas central heating.
